    The Missouri Department of Transportation (MoDOT) has scheduled maintenance work in the Kansas City area from May 28 to May 31, 2024, weather permitting. These efforts aim to improve road safety and infrastructure.

    In Jackson County, maintenance on Interstate 70 will occur. The eastbound and westbound left lanes between Jackson Avenue and Benton Boulevard will be closed on May 29 from 8 am to 3 pm for barrier wall repairs. Also, on May 31, ramps from westbound I-70 to northbound I-35 and from westbound Paseo to westbound I-70 will be closed.

    In Johnson County, bridge repairs are planned on Holden Street over U.S. Highway 50 in Warrensburg. Flaggers will direct traffic from May 28 to May 29, between 7 am and 4 pm each day, to ensure the bridge's safety and longevity.

    Lafayette County will see repairs on the Route U bridge over South Davis Creek on May 30. Traffic will be managed by flaggers from 7 am to 4 pm to ensure safe maintenance.

    In Platte County, maintenance is scheduled on Old Pike Road over Interstate 29 and on Route K between NW 79th St and NW Custer Dr. Flagging operations will run from May 28 to May 30 on Old Pike Road, and Route K will be fully closed on May 30 for pavement resurfacing.
